Thanks for checking out The Events Calendar! That’s a very good question. There often are not hard rules about SEO. Generally speaking though, heading tags are used to present structure on the page to users and are essentially a document outline. Also since heading tags typically make text larger, this is also a visual cue to users and helps them understand something about the type of content underneath the heading text. With that being said, the theme you’re using should be applying heading tags to your site and The Events Calendar follows suit in that hierarchy of content by using H2 and lower.
